(Short Discussions)
Prabhupāda: But the disease is not ordinary. It is always fatal. But by His especial mercy anything can be done. That is another thing. Lost appetite means life finished. (pause) Tāvad tanu-bhṛtāṁ tvad upekṣitānām (SB 7.9.19). If Kṛṣṇa neglects, then nobody can live, but if He likes that, "He must live," anything can happen. That is possible. Anityam asukhaṁ lokam imaṁ prāpya bhajasva mām (BG 9.33). Anityam asukhaṁ lokaṁ bhajasva mām. Otherwise failure. Everything is there in the Bhagavad-gītā. (pause) (break) Sab theek chal raha hai? (Everything is going on well?)
Indian man: Kuch kaam band tha cement ki vajah se. Cement me rok lag gayi. (Some work is on hold because of cement. There is a ban on cement supply.) (break) (end)
